## Limits & quotas: GC pauses in Pairwright

If your plugin calls the Pairwright matching service, expect the occasional garbage-collection pause — it's a JVM thing, and we've tuned it hard, but pauses still happen under heap pressure. Your requests won't fail; they'll just sit in the queue a bit longer, so set client timeouts generously and don't retry aggressively (that makes the heap worse, which makes the pauses worse — fun loop). The pause budgets and queue limits we currently enforce are these:

tuning table, kawep-tawif:
CAPS = {
    "olidor": 80,
    "belion": 7,
    "quenys": 225,
    "druox": 839,
    "fraath": 482,
}

☐ Studio orientation — take the new starter to the Pinefold training studio (Level 3, past the kitchenette). Show them the booking sheet, the camera cart, and where to return lapel mics. Studio door stays locked between sessions. They'll need the keypad code below to get in.

door code, tagug-yafof: bdg-OSVVCL-72724422

# Document Transport: Off-Site Backup Tapes

This page covers the records team's role in the monthly tape rotation to the Drellport vault. Tapes must remain in tamper-evident cases, logged by serial in the rotation register before release. Never hand tapes to unscheduled drivers, and never leave cases unattended at the dock. At pick-up, follow the confidential hand-over instruction stated below.

drop instructions, hahip-badug: the quenox ralath courier leaves the kaseth fraiel rusiel tameth belys istdor ralion giliel ledger at gate 7830 under passcode 165413